Nor will the publishers be responsible for restitution for any ersors in adver- tiserments after 40 days ‘from the date shown on the invaice for the advertise- ment in which the errar(s) may have oc- curred, Display ads cancelled after deadline will be invoiced at the appropriate rate, The North Shore News does not accept tia bility for loss or damage to tlyers (in. serts) caused by fire, theft, vandalism or acts of God beyond the costs which have incurred in the production end printing of the specific flyers involved. ‘APPLICATION FOR PESTICIDE USE PERMIT B.C. Hydto + Lower Mainland Transmis- sion 8781 - 123ed Street Surrey, 6.6, V3W 3VB8 Telephone: 590-7644 is cur tently applynig for Pesticide Use Permit 4#105-550-94/96 (previously advertised in this newspaper as Pesticide Use Per- mit application 105-544-947 96). The fol lowing products are proposrd for use as part of an integrated vegetation management program to control prob- tem vegetation around helicopter Jand- ing pads on temote tiansmission line rights-of-way throughout the Lower Mainland and Fraser Valley, Roundup (glyphosate) to 19.2 ha. . Expedite (glyphosate) to 6.4 ha. . E2-ject (glyphosate) to 19.2 ha, Garlon (triclopyr) to 32 ha. Applications are proposed by cut-n-treal, capsule injection, basa bark, and wand application methods. The purpose of this integrated vegeta- tion management program is to ensure worker safety and helicopter rotor clear- ances, These applications will be made in conjunction with cultural, physical and manual vegetation contral methods. The applications may be undertaken be tween O1 June 1994 and 31 December 1996, Copy of the permit application and maps may be viewed at 8.C. Hydro, 8781 + 123rd Street, Surrey, B.C; oF contact B. Kilvert at 590-7651. Date: Time: Location: 7:00 p.m. Tuesday, February 8, 1994 North Vancouver, B.C. Council Chamber (Atrium) of Municipal Hall, 355 West Queens Road, Couneil is considering designating the North Lonsdale Historical Area as a development’ permit area for heritage protection and establishing related design guidelines in the District's Official Community Plan Bylaw 6626 Applicant: “The District Official Community Plan ‘Amending Bylaw 24" The Corporation of the District of North Vancouver. Subject Land: North Lonsdale Historical Area (2° shown on map below) Proposed Amendment: To designate the North Lonsdale Historical Area as a development permit area for heritage protection and create design guidelines to be incorporated into the District's Official Community Plan. Purpose: REVISED MAP NORTH LONSDALE HISTORIC DISTRICY EE INnSTORIC DISTRICT BOUNDARY To preserve the heritage character of the North Lonsdale historical ; area. All persons who believe their interest in property may be affected by the above proposals “ will be afforded an opportunity to be heard in person and/or by written submission. Written submissions will be accepted up te the conclusion of the Public Hearings. These Public Hearings are held under the provisions of the Municipal Act.
